Obituary for Charles "Bud" E. Robison

Charles E. “Bud” Robison, 85, of Strongsville, OH passed away on Thursday, January 24, 2018 at the Willowwood Care Center of Brunswick. He was born on October 13, 1932 in Heaters, WV to the late Charlie Robison and Pearl Prince.

He is survived by his wife, Macil M. Davis Robison, whom he was married to for 60 years; children, Harold Robison and Sheila Clement both of Strongsville, OH. Also surviving is sister, Charlotte from Kansas, 2 grandchildren, Jeffery (Jenni) Clement and Crystal (Adam) Pingitore and 8 great grandchildren.

Bud served his Country in the United States Army during the Korea War and was retired from General Motors, in Parma, OH. He was a man of strong faith in his belief in God. He was a loving father, husband and grandfather. He was a very modest man and loved helping those around him. He would sit in his garage for hours and watch the different cars go by or go riding around in his golf cart. He was a farmer and loved his animals. He had ponies, cows, dogs, and even a raccoon. He was especially fond of his daughter’s dog, Dozer. When he summered in WV, he would love to sit on the porch and watch the hummingbirds that he fed faithfully.

"Bud was a simple man".
